ip dhcp snooping binding
Create a static entry in the DHCP binding table.
Syntax
[no] ip dhcp snooping binding mac address vlan-id vlan-id ip ip-address
interface type slot/port[/subport] lease number
Parameters
mac address Enter the keyword mac then the MAC address of the host to which the server is
leasing the IP address.
vlan-id vlan-id Enter the keywords vlan-id then the VLAN to which the host belongs. The
range is from 2 to 4094.
ip ip-address Enter the keyword ip then the IP address that the server is leasing.
interface type Enter the keyword interface then the type of interface to which the host is
connected:
For a 10-Gigabit Ethernet interface, enter the keyword
TenGigabitEthernet then the slot/port/subport information.
For a 40-Gigabit Ethernet interface, enter the keyword fortyGigE then the
slot/port information.
slot/port[/subport] Enter the slot and port number of the interface. Enter the subport number if a 40G
port is fanned-out into 10G ports.
lease time Enter the keyword lease then the amount of time the IP address are leased. The
range is from 1 to 4294967295.
Defaults none
Command Modes
EXEC
EXEC Privilege
